Update: Barbara Rentler concluded her tenure as CEO of Ross Stores in February 2025 and transitioned to a Senior Advisor role through March 2027. The current Ross Stores CEO is James Conroy, who assumed the role on February 2, 2025. Ross Stores, Inc., one of America’s largest off-price retail chains, was led by Barbara Rentler […]

Update: Craig Jelinek retired as CEO of Costco Wholesale on January 1, 2024, after 12 years of leadership and 40 years with the company. The current Costco CEO is Ron Vachris, who previously served as President and COO. Update: Brian Hannasch retired as President and CEO of Alimentation Couche-Tard (Circle K) in September 2024 after a decade of leadership. He transitioned to a Special Advisor role. The current Circle K CEO is Alex Miller, who was appointed President and CEO effective September 6, 2024. Circle K, the global convenience store giant operating under […]

Update: Vivek Sankaran retired as CEO of Albertsons Companies on May 1, 2025, after six years of leadership. The current Albertsons CEO is Susan Morris, who previously served as Executive Vice President and Chief Operations Officer. ⚠ Note: Sears Holdings fil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y in October 2018. Eddie Lampert, through his hedge fund ESL Investments, purchased the remaining Sears assets and formed Transformco (Transform Holdco LLC) in 2019. Tony Spring is the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Macy’s, Inc. (NYSE: M), one of America’s premier omnichannel retailers. Spring became CEO in February 2024 after spending his entire 37-year career at Bloomingdale’s, where he rose from executive trainee to chairman and CEO. Amanda Bardwell is the CEO and Managing Director of Woolworths Group, Australia’s largest supermarket chain with annual revenue exceeding A$69 billion. Appointed in September 2024, Bardwell became the first female CEO in Woolworths’ 100-year history.
